1. Mobile‑First Design Continues to Dominate
Mobile video gaming is no longer an optional extra; it is the primary gateway for most players. Operators now prioritize responsive HTML5 platforms, guaranteeing seamless transitions between smart devices, tablets, and desktop.
- App‑based experiences deal quicker load times, push notices, and deeper integration with device hardware (e.g., biometric login).
- Progressive Web Apps (PWAs) enable gamers to access casino features without downloading a conventional app, decreasing storage restrictions while maintaining a native‑like feel.
2. Live Dealer Games Bridge the Gap Between Virtual and Physical
Live dealership blackjack, roulette, and baccarat have actually risen in appeal due to the fact that they combine the convenience of online play with the social atmosphere of a brick‑and-mortar casino. Recent developments consist of:
- Multi‑camera setups that provide players 360‑degree views of the table.
- Real‑time data analytics that adjust video game rate based upon gamer habits, lowering wait times.
- Immersive chat functions that allow tipping, tipping animations, and interactive side bets.
3. Cryptocurrencies and Blockchain‑Powered Transparency
The adoption of Bitcoin, Ethereum, and other digital currencies has actually changed payment processing. Blockchain uses:
- Instant withdrawals with lower deal costs.
- Provably reasonable video gaming: cryptographic hashes let gamers validate video game results individually.
- Smart contracts for automated perk releases and loyalty point tracking.

7. Strengthened Responsible Gambling Measures
Regulators around the world are enforcing more stringent safety standards. Casinos are reacting with:
- Self‑exclusion tools that let players lock themselves out for a defined period.
- AI‑driven costs signals that trigger notices when a player goes beyond a pre‑set spending plan.
- Transparent RTP (Return to Player) disclosures that aid users make notified decisions.
